Description
Leucothoe hybrids are evergreen ornamental shrubs belonging to the Ericaceae family. These hybrids were developed through the cross-breeding of North American species, such as Leucothoe axillaris and Leucothoe fontanesiana, aimed at enhancing the vibrant foliage colors and improving the overall habit of the plant for ornamental use.
These plants are primarily cultivated for their stunning foliage, which often transitions from deep green to brilliant bronze, red, or purple during the autumn and winter months. The shrubs feature arching branches and attractive, drooping racemes of small, bell-shaped, white flowers that bloom in the late spring, providing a beautiful aesthetic appeal.
Successful cultivation requires specific environmental conditions. Leucothoe thrives in partial to full shade, away from direct midday sun which can scorch the leaves. Like most members of the Ericaceae family, these plants demand acidic, well-draining, and moisture-retentive soil rich in organic matter. They are highly sensitive to alkaline conditions, which can lead to iron chlorosis.
The agrotechnical management of Leucothoe hybrids centers on moisture control and soil health. Consistent watering with soft water is essential, as tap water with high lime content can be detrimental to the plant. Applying a thick layer of pine bark mulch around the root zone helps maintain acidity, suppresses weeds, and preserves moisture throughout the growing season.
- Planting in sheltered positions to avoid cold winds.
- Maintenance of low soil pH levels.
- Regular pruning to remove dead wood and encourage growth.
- Strict avoidance of stagnant water in the root zone.
In landscaping, Leucothoe hybrids are utilized as decorative specimens in woodland gardens, shaded border plantings, or as container plants for patios. While they are relatively hardy, they can be susceptible to fungal leaf spots if air circulation is poor or if the soil is overly saturated. Pests like spider mites may occasionally infest the plants, particularly in hot, dry climates where humidity levels are insufficient.
